Output 04a18627227b14ee4c86f86600463f111275dca0c7c047c038b0c1682335715b:0

value
37690336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5358039a660191c0f8145ea32cacc68913d3f23 OP_EQUAL
address
MTLWFbYPmLK5KZrNJ4jDh2XYwENrqDBfrW
transaction
04a18627227b14ee4c86f86600463f111275dca0c7c047c038b0c1682335715b
spent
true